I learned something new today.... Thank you Dawn for sending me the diagram to do french knots. I wanted to learn to do them on some cards I have ideas for... mainly the new Bellas. Don't you think she looks cute....



Now for the card... I used whisper white cardstock, and chocolate chip cardstock. I found 1/8 of an inch ribbon at Micheal's today for only .33... perfect for the roses the bella is holding in her basket. I colored her in with my watercolor wonder crayons. The sentiment is a $1 stamp from Micheal's that I stamped with chocolate chip ink. It is a very simple card but looks so cool.
